Brief summary

lidocaine spray is used endocervical before office hysteroscopy to reduce the pain

Detailed description

5 sprays of Lidocaine is applied 3 minutes before office hysteroscopy

Interventions

DRUGEndocervical Lidocaine spray

5 sprays of endocervical Lidocaine spray (10%) is used 3 minutes before office hysteroscopy

Inclusion criteria

Patients indicated for diagnostic hysteroscopy for infertility or AUB. Postmenstrual between days 7 and 11 of the cycle ( except in irregular bleeding)

Exclusion criteria

Contraindication to office hysteroscopy Neurological disorders affecting the evaluation of pain. Previous cervical surgery.

Design outcomes

Primary

MeasureTime frameDescription
Pain sensationThe VAS will be applied immediately after the procedure endedThe level of pelvic pain will be rated according to a 10-point visual analogue scale (VAS)
Procedure timeimmediately after the processfrom introduction of the office hysteroscopy through the external cervical os and the visualization of the uterine cavity
